    Opening PostgreSql with ODBC & Importing Some Fields from the Tables

    I have a ODBC which opens a PostgreSql database, the importing tool in Access shows all the files. When I pick one file which has 20K records I get the following error message.


    I only need 4 fields from the file, is there a way using SQL on a button to make the connection and only import the fields I require?
